Chilly Proxy is an optional browser helper from Chilly Proxy (chillyproxy.com). It does not replace your Chilly account or sell proxy plans inside the extension.

What it does

  • Proxy manager — Save host, port, and optional username/password for proxies you already use. Connect or disconnect from the toolbar in one click. Your list is stored only in browser storage on your device.
  • Bandwidth Estimator bridge — On https://chillyproxy.com/tool-bandwidth-estimator only, when a site blocks normal page requests (CORS), the extension can run a HEAD/GET size check you start. Results appear on that page; we do not upload measured URLs or response bodies to our servers.

What it does not do

  • Does not provide proxy IPs or subscriptions by itself.
  • Does not collect browsing history, bookmarks, or website passwords.
  • Does not sell your data or use it for ads.

Permissions (why)

  • storage — local proxy list.
  • proxy — route traffic when you tap Connect.
  • webRequest / webRequestAuthProvider — proxy authentication when required.
  • <all_urls> — only when you trigger a URL measure; you may be prompted per host.
  • Content script runs only on official chillyproxy.com pages (Bandwidth tool), not on random sites.

Risk impact
Risk impact measures the level of extra permissions an extension has access to. A low risk impact extension cannot do much harms, whereas a high risk impact extension can do a lot of damage like stealing your password, bypassing your security settings, and accessing your personal data. High risk impact extensions are not necessarily malicious. However, if they do turn malicious, they can be very harmful.

Risk likelihood
Risk likelihood measures the probability that a Firefox add-on may turn malicious. This is determined by the publisher and the Firefox add-on reputation on Firefox Add-ons Store, the amount of time the Firefox add-on has been around, and other signals about the Firefox add-on. Our algorithms are not perfect, and are subject to change as we discover new ways to detect malicious extensions. We recommend that you always exercise caution when installing a Firefox add-on.
